  2. Personally I would avoid Tandy. I used them a couple of times a few years ago and the leather quality was not good. i now use Leprovo for most of my supplies and the veg tan is excellent quality. No where near the selection of AACrack though. The Leprovo ordering system is pretty antiquated, which is a real headache. I will give AACrack a go and see how that goes. good luck

  10. Hi all, I'm wondering what the max thread thickness is for the cowboy 4500 type machines. I know they are rated at 415 max thread, but has anyone successfully used a thicker thread? Also wondering about the make up of the thread. The usual thread is twisted 3 strand nylon or polyester. Has anyone tried braided thread like the Tiger Ritza or maybe even artificial sinew, I guess the split fibres might be a bit tricky with this option. thanks Nick
